Warning Signs You Need Clogged Drain Water Removal

The longer you wait to address a clogged drain, the more damage it can cause.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line.

Slow Drains

Are your drains taking longer than usual to drain? This could be a sign that a clog is forming and needs to be addressed before it worsens.

Musty Odors

Do you notice a musty or unpleasant odor coming from your drains? This could show a buildup of bacteria or other contaminants that need to be addressed.

Water Damage

Have you noticed water accumulating around your property? This could be a sign that a clogged drain has caused significant damage and needs to be addressed immediately.

Greasy or Dirty Drains

Do your drains appear greasy or dirty? This could be a sign that a clog is forming and needs to be addressed before it causes further problems.

Backed-Up Toilets

Is your toilet backed up or overflowing? This could be a sign that a clog is forming in your drain lines and needs to be addressed immediately.

Clogged Garbage Disposals

Is your garbage disposal clogged or not working properly? This could be a sign that a clog is forming in your drain lines and needs to be addressed.

Clogged Drain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Slight clog in a kitchen sink Yes No Easy to clear with a plunger or drain snake.
Clogged toilet that won’t flush No Yes May need specialized equipment to clear the clog.
Backed-up drains in a bathroom No Yes May need multiple technicians and specialized equipment to clear the clog.
Standing water around a property No Yes May need specialized equipment to extract the standing water and prevent further damage.
Recurring clogs in a shower or bathtub No Yes May show a larger issue with the drain lines that needs professional attention.
Water damage or flooding caused by a clogged drain No Yes May need immediate attention to prevent further damage and ensure safety.

Clogged Drain Water Removal Cost In Stoneham, MA

The cost of clogged drain water removal can vary depending on the severity of the clog,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Stoneham, MA.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Clearing a clogged kitchen sink $100 – $500 Severity of clog and type of equipment required
Clearing a clogged toilet $200 – $1,000 Severity of clog and type of equipment required
Clearing clogged drains in a bathroom $300 – $1,500 Severity of clog and type of equipment required
Extracting standing water from a property $500 – $2,500 Amount of water and equipment required
Disinfecting and sanitizing a property $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area and type of equipment required
Recurring clog prevention services $100 – $500 per month Frequency of service and type of equipment required
